首页 > 试题广场 >

文法的Chomsky中,正规文法用于描述单词结构,(

[单选题]
文法的Chomsky中,正规文法用于描述单词结构,(    )文法用于描述语句结构。
  • 前后文无关文法
  • 前后文有关文法
  • 短语结构文法
  • 正规文法
短语结构文法或无限制文法,其描述能力相当于图灵机,可使用任何的语法描述形式。而语句是单词按一定语法形式 的连接,不是无限制文法,所以短语结构文法错误
正规文法语法的形式为S -> Aa,其中最后一个a必须为非终结符。而语句可以由无数个单词组成,可以是无限状态的,所以正规文法错误
前后文有关文法xSy -> xAy。也就是说,S推导出A是和上下文x, y相关的,即S只有在上下文x, y的环境中才能推导出A。在语句“Can you help me ?”和“Can I help you”中,“you”并不一定在上文“Can”和下文“help”中间出现,所以前后文有关文法错误
前后文无关文法语法形式为S -> A。S可以无条件的推导出A,和上下文无关,上下文无关文法因此得名。语句“Can you help me ?”中,“Can”可以无条件推出“you”,因此命中前后文无关文法
发表于 2022-02-23 13:24:59 回复(0)